Background: The latest version of Tensoflow has supported Python3.6
First, download and install the Anaconda3 built-in Python3.6 version https://www.continuum.io/downloads do not modify its recommended options when installing
Then download and install Cuda 8.0 https://developer.nvidia.com/cuda-downloads
Then download and install CUDNN 5.1 (the official recommended version, the latest version is not guaranteed to use) Link: Http://pan.baidu.com/s/1jHK0EFW Password: ai9f add cudnn extracted files to the PATH environment variable
Next, do a few tests in CMD to enter the Anaconda installation directory, and then use the Python command to test the anaconda built-in Python is normal (because the installation chose not to add the built-in Python environment variables, So enter the python command outside of the installation directory to show no this command)
Then enter the Anaconda scripts file and enter the PIP command to test if the PIP is normal.
After everything is OK, enter the command in the Scripts directory pip install TensorFlow
Wait for automatic download and installation
Finally enter the Anaconda's own Spyder to test whether the TensorFlow will work properly with the test statement: Import TensorFlow as TF
